Four individuals were killed and at least ten to twelve others injured after a passenger bus caught fire while moving on the Dhaka–Chattogram highway in Cumilla district on Friday.
The incident occurred around 12:45 PM in the Baniapara area of Daudkandi upazila after the bus reportedly lost control and burst into flames.
The identities of the deceased are yet to be known. Among the deceased were two children, one woman and one man.
Daudkandi Highway Police Station officer-in-charge (OC) Iqbal Bahar confirmed the incident.
